Cornwall name side to face Berkshire.

Photo: Tommy Phillips in action for Cornwall against Berkshire last season

 

Following a trial session before Christmas, the Under 20 squad have trained for a number of weeks. In preparation for the Championship they played a friendly against Devon U20 at Launceston RFC on the 22 January winning 33 – 19. Their first game in the Championship this year will against Berkshire at Camborne RFC, with a 2 pm kick off.

Gilder plays his club rugby for St Austell RFC, and is in his second season with the U20. He will be in good company with five other Saints in the starting line up.

Cornwall faces two other games in the group stage during February and March, depending on results, with the quarterfinals being played at the end of March.

Cornwall also face Gloucestershire on Sunday 26 February at Redruth RFC, before a final pool stage game away against newly promoted Hampshire at Overton RFC on Sunday 19 March 2017.
